Executive Summary

The SHARE Act of 2025 (H.R. 2332) is a bill introduced in the 119th Congress, currently in process in the House of Representatives. The bill falls under the policy area of Government Operations and Politics. As of the latest update on June 25, 2026, the bill was ordered to be reported out of committee with amendments by a unanimous vote of 33-0. However, no official summary or full text of the bill is publicly available, limiting detailed analysis of its specific provisions or objectives.
